Internet Marketers The Opportunity To do Text Advertising

Search advertising dates back almost as far as the search engines themselves. Way back in 1995, InfoSeek provided keyword banner advertising—you chose which keywords you were interested in, and when those words were searched
on, your banner ad appeared at the top of the search results page. In 1998, GoTo.com appeared. GoTo.com was the first to provide Internet marketers the opportunity to do text advertising on search engines. GoTo subsequently changed its name to Overture and Overture was bought by Yahoo!

Today Google AdWords and Yahoo! Search Marketing are the main players in search advertising. Advertising with both of these will give you a reach of over 90 percent of the Internet search audience. Yahoo! Search Marketing and Google AdWords sell text-based keyword targeted ads through their own search engines as well as through a network of other search engines.

At the time this book was written, Yahoo! Search Marketing provided keyword targeted ads to Yahoo!, MSN, AltaVista, CNN, AlltheWeb, Sympatico.ca; ISPs Juno and NetZero; meta-search sites like Dogpile, Webcrawler, and Web Crawler; Microsoft Internet Explorer; and tons of content sites including Advertising.com, Coolsavings.com, ESPN, National Geographic, Wall Street Journal, Knight Ridder, Consumer Review Network, and many more.Google provides targeted keyword ads to AOL, Lycos, AskJeeves, Netscape,Earthlink, CompuServe, Shopping.com, AT&T Worldnet, About.com, The New York Times, Business.com, HGTV, and other heavily trafficked sites.
